logo
New Delhi

Technology

Indian Consumers Prefer 3D Catalogues As Digital Trend Picks Up: Survey
car&bike Team
Mar 31, 2021, 1:51 AM
Audi India, Volkswagen India saw an uptick of 70% in online interface compared to pre-covid times and with new tech.
1 Min